Best Cooking Tools Every Beginner Needs

Walking into a kitchen store can be overwhelming. With thousands of specialized gadgets, from avocado slicers to electric pasta makers, it is easy to think you need a massive budget to start cooking. However, simple cooking actually relies on a very small set of high-quality, versatile tools. Having the right essentials not only makes your time in the kitchen more efficient but also significantly improves your safety and the quality of your easy meals.

When you are following a beginner recipe guide, you want tools that are durable, easy to clean, and multi-functional. By investing in these core items, you will find that prepping, cooking, and serving become much smoother processes. Let’s break down the absolute must-haves for any new home cook.


1. A High-Quality Sharp Chef’s Knife

If you only invest in one tool, let it be a 8-inch chef’s knife. A sharp knife is actually safer than a dull one because it requires less pressure to cut through tough vegetables or proteins, reducing the risk of slipping. Mastering basic knife skills is a cornerstone of beginner cooking books, as it allows you to prep ingredients quickly and ensures that everything is chopped to a uniform size for even cooking.

2. A Sturdy, Non-Slip Cutting Board

To protect your knife’s edge and your countertop, a solid cutting board is essential. Whether you choose wood, bamboo, or high-density plastic, ensure it is large enough to handle several ingredients at once. A pro tip for beginners: if your board slides around, place a damp paper towel underneath it to keep it firmly in place while you chop.

3. The Versatile Frying Pan (Skillet)

A 10 or 12-inch frying pan is the workhorse of the kitchen. A non-stick skillet is excellent for eggs and delicate fish, while a stainless steel or cast-iron pan is perfect for searing meats and developing deep flavors. This single tool allows you to sauté, fry, and even bake certain dishes, making it a vital part of any simple cooking recipes book collection.

4. A Reliable Saucepan

From boiling pasta and rice to simmering homemade soups and sauces, a 2-to-3-quart saucepan is indispensable. Look for one with a heavy bottom to ensure heat is distributed evenly, which prevents your sauces from scorching at the bottom. A glass lid is also a great feature, as it allows you to monitor your food without releasing steam and heat.

5. Accurate Measuring Cups and Spoons

In cooking—and especially in baking—precision matters. A set of dry measuring cups, a liquid measuring jug, and a set of measuring spoons are vital for following easy recipes correctly. While experienced chefs often “season by eye,” beginners should stick to the measurements provided in their easy recipes cookbooks to ensure the balance of flavors is just right every time.

6. Stainless Steel Mixing Bowls

A set of nesting mixing bowls saves space and provides you with the perfect vessels for marinating meats, tossing salads, or whisking together dry ingredients. Stainless steel is often preferred because it is lightweight, durable, and does not retain odors from ingredients like garlic or onions.


Why the Right Tools Matter for Success

The difference between a frustrating kitchen experience and an enjoyable one often comes down to the tools in your hand. When your knife is sharp, your prep time is cut in half. When your pans distribute heat evenly, your chicken doesn’t burn on the outside while remaining raw on the inside. By focusing on these essentials, you are setting yourself up for success and making healthy meals a regular part of your lifestyle.

As you become more confident, you can slowly add specialized tools to your collection, but these basics will always remain your most-used items. Remember, the best chefs aren’t those with the most gadgets, but those who know how to use their essential tools to their full potential.
